Agile Development & ISO 26262
Integrating Agile Methodologies with Functional Safety Requirements
What You'll Learn
Build complete competency in agile development & iso 26262 through structured, progressive learning.
Map Agile Artifacts to Safety Work Products
Establish compliant mappings from user stories, epics, and sprints to ISO 26262 software requirements, design documents, and test specifications.
Define ASIL-Graded DoD Checklists
Create Definition of Done criteria that enforce ASIL-appropriate review depth, coverage targets, and analysis requirements before a story is closed.
Design Safe CI/CD Pipelines
Integrate qualified static analysis, unit test, and coverage tools into automated pipelines with safety gate conditions per TCL requirements.
Maintain Sprint-Level Traceability
Link safety requirements to code commits and test results within each sprint using issue tracking tools to enable continuous traceability.
Align Safety Gates with PI Boundaries
Synchronize confirmation measures and safety reviews with SAFe Program Increment boundaries to avoid blocking the release train.
Resolve Agile-Safety Conflicts
Apply structured decision frameworks to balance sprint velocity with safety gate requirements and escalate effectively when safety work cannot be deferred.
12 Comprehensive Chapters
Each chapter builds your agile development & iso 26262 expertise systematically from foundations to advanced application.
New to Agile Overview
A crash course in Agile principles for safety engineers: the Agile Manifesto values, Scrum roles and events, Kanban flow, and why automotive organizations are adopting iterative development despite safety constraints.
Key Terms & Concepts
Build a shared vocabulary bridging Agile and safety engineering: sprint vs. phase, user story vs. requirement, Definition of Done vs. acceptance criteria, epic vs. feature, and backlog vs. work product list.
SAFe for Automotive
Explore the Scaled Agile Framework as applied to large automotive programs: Agile Release Trains, Program Increment planning, the Essential SAFe configuration, and integration with OEM-Tier1 development contracts.
Agile + ISO 26262 Fit
Analyze where Agile and ISO 26262 align naturally and where tensions arise. Map the safety lifecycle phases to Agile release cycles and understand ISO 26262-6 Annex D guidance on software process compatibility.
Scrum Ceremonies with Safety
Integrate safety activities into every Scrum event: safety backlog grooming in sprint planning, safety review in sprint demos, safety retrospectives, and daily stand-up safety signals.
Definition of Done by ASIL
Define ASIL-graded Definition of Done checklists that gate story closure. Covers peer review requirements, static analysis thresholds, MC/DC coverage targets, and work product completeness criteria by ASIL level.
Agile Artifacts → ISO 26262 Work Products
Map user stories to software requirements, epics to software units, sprint backlogs to development plans, and acceptance tests to module test specifications - with traceability maintained from start to finish.
CI/CD & Tool Qualification
Design safe CI/CD pipelines with qualified tools: static analyzers (TCC/TCL), unit test runners, build systems, and coverage tools. Apply ISO 26262-8 Clause 11 tool confidence levels to your toolchain.
Sprint-Level Traceability
Establish bidirectional traceability within sprints using issue trackers: linking safety requirements to stories, stories to code commits, commits to test results, and test results to coverage reports.
Release Train Alignment
Synchronize safety gate reviews with SAFe Program Increment boundaries, ensure safety plans cover all ARTs, and coordinate confirmation measures across multiple Agile teams in a distributed program.
Practical Examples
Walk through a complete Agile sprint cycle for an ASIL B software feature: story writing with safety criteria, design, coding, peer review, static analysis, unit test, and DoD verification with traceability.
Test Your Knowledge
Scenario-based quiz covering Agile-safety integration decisions: choosing the right DoD, resolving sprint velocity vs. safety gate conflicts, and identifying non-compliant practices in given project descriptions.
6 6 Interactive Diagrams & Tools
Experiment with visual tools that bring agile development & iso 26262 concepts to life.
Safety Lifecycle ↔ Sprint Mapping
Interactive diagram overlaying ISO 26262 lifecycle phases on Scrum sprint cycles, showing which safety activities occur in planning, execution, and review phases of each sprint.
SAFe Program Increment Overview
Visual of an Agile Release Train PI structure with safety gate checkpoints, hardening sprints, and IP sprints highlighted with confirmation measure integration points.
Artifact Traceability Flow
End-to-end traceability chain from Safety Goal through Epic → Feature → Story → Code → Unit Test → Integration Test with interactive forward/backward trace modes.
Definition of Done Matrix
Interactive ASIL-graded DoD matrix showing review depth, analysis thresholds, and coverage targets for QM, ASIL A, B, C, and D - filterable by ASIL level.
CI/CD Safety Pipeline Diagram
Annotated CI/CD pipeline showing qualified tool stages: static analysis, unit test, MC/DC measurement, integration build, and safety gate with pass/fail conditions.
Tool Qualification Decision Tree
Interactive TCL determination flowchart per ISO 26262-8 Clause 11: TD and TI assessment leading to TCL 1, 2, or 3 with required evidence for each level.
ASIL B Lane-Keep Assist Software Sprint
A complete eight-sprint Agile cycle for an ASIL B LKA software feature in an SAFe Release Train: PI planning with safety story sizing, sprint execution with ASIL-graded DoD, CI/CD gate configuration, and PI-level confirmation review.
- Safety epics and features written with ASIL B acceptance criteria
- Sprint DoD: peer review, PC-lint clean, 75% MC/DC, unit test pass
- CI/CD pipeline with qualified tools (TCL 2 justification)
- Sprint-level traceability: Jira stories → Bitbucket commits → Tessy results
- PI boundary: functional safety audit evidence package assembled
- Non-conformance found in sprint 5 - corrective action tracked to closure
LKA Sprint Cycle
Bridge Agile Speed with Safety Rigor
Learn to run ASIL-compliant Agile sprints without sacrificing velocity - practical techniques for real automotive programs.
Start Learning Now